Find Person Facebook | It's been almost two years since Facebook released Chart Browse, an enthusiastic and comprehensive tool that you could use to browse through your connections based upon their Facebook behaviors. Now, the business is presenting its next big update to its search product, and it's the kind of concept that's so simple on the surface it feels unexpected that Facebook didn't have it currently. Starting today, Facebook users can use keywords to browse for specific private posts, not just for other users and pages.

Now, when you begin typing an entry into Facebook's search box, it'll provide you keyword recommendations for any name you might get in-- Facebook's very first example was someone typing the name "Jessica," with the autocomplete recommending searches for "Jessica wedding" and "Jessica muir woods." Tapping on those ideas now raises a "post-centric" search engine result page for specific Facebook posts containing those words. You'll still be able to look for the connections between individuals in your network using Graph Browse, but Facebook thinks these new search results page will particularly work much better on mobile-- an effort that continues to be of utmost significance to the company.

" Individuals want mobile," states search item manager Rousseau Kazi. "We understand this is a business priority, a search concern. People want a more powerful, much better, faster mobile search." And Facebook believes people wish to discover not simply other people with search, but particular memories, photos, articles, and other content that users share. "We have more than just the humans on Facebook," states search item supervisor Rousseau Kazi. "People share exactly what makes us human on Facebook, which is truly effective."

He then offered us a quite particular example that illustrated how the feature works. A couple of months ago, Kazi wore a completely plaid outfit to work after losing a bet, and a few of his co-workers took pictures of him and published them to Facebook. Months later on, a search for "Rousseau Kazi plaid" pulled up a variety of particular posts that good friends in his network had actually shared that consisted of both his name and the word "plaid.".

Another example Kazi revealed us was a look for "Mark Zuckerberg ebola"-- which pulled up some posts that people in his network had shared surrounding Zuckerberg's $25 million contribution to eliminating Ebola earlier this fall. Kazi fasted to note while revealing this function off that these brand-new search engine result just pull in posts from individuals in your network-- it's not a way to browse everything published on Facebook, and your privacy settings stay intact.

"You can only find posts that have actually been shared with you," states Kazi. "There's no modification to privacy, this is just things that your good friends and your community have actually shown you.

It's primarily just a method to discover things that you might have seen on Facebook that you desire to have a look at once again, and it feels much more like how the majority of people believe of searching on Google than Chart Search does.

"Our primary takeaway here was that [Graph Search] phrases are complex," states Kazi. "The important things here is that we discovered that for the common person, this is simply a great deal of work to access this information-- we desire to decrease that barrier to entry.".

The new search features are presenting since today on the desktop, and it ought to appear in an upgraded iOS app quickly, as well. Facebook informed us that it should be available to all United States users within a couple of weeks, and once the launch is complete the business will begin working on bringing it to Android and other locales.

As for the existing Chart Search, Facebook likewise noted that it is lastly coming to mobile, something Zuckerberg hinted would be coming way back in February of this year. Just as with this new keyboard-based search, Chart Search will initially be readily available on iPhone and will present to Android users quickly.

The Best Ways To Discover People on Facebook by Employers.

In addition to letting you discover individuals based on where they live or where they studied, Facebook enables you to search for people presently working for a specific business or company. Find people on Facebook by employers by utilizing the search box in the mobile app or by using the Company filter on your computer system.

Search on the Mobile App.

Tap the search box at the top of the app.

Type people operating at X, where X is the company's name, and touch Go.

Tap See More to view the full search results page list.

Touch the Add Friend icon beside a user's name to send her a buddy request. Additionally, tap her name or photo to view her profile.

Browse on the Facebook Website.

Click the Find Friends link at the top of any Facebook page.

Go into the employer's name in the Company field and either press Enter or select among the search ideas. Facebook then displays a list of users working for that company or company.

Every Facebook screen has a search bar at the top, which can be used to discover individuals, pages, groups and applications. When you perform a search by going into key words, Facebook searches content created by every Facebook user, both those in your own nation and individuals worldwide. If, for circumstances, you live in the United States, the search results yielded are not limited to just other U.S. users. Facebook.

If you are trying to find an individual profile page, Facebook allows you to use an area filter. The place filter will narrow down your search engine result to include just individuals in a particular city, including cities in countries aside from your very own.

Pages produced by a company can not be filtered by place, however a look for a business name will yield results for all areas that have a Facebook page. For example, searching for the British store "Top Shop" raises all of the pages created for the brand name in the different nations it has shops.
